Calculating the logistics for a bulky cooler
Shipping a Tundra 45 requires a bit of foresight because this is not a lightweight parcel. To avoid surprise costs, you should use a shipping calculator before hitting the checkout button. Here is the estimated breakdown for the YETI 'Solar Flare' Tundra 45:
| Metric | Estimate |
|---|---|
| Box Weight | Approx. 28 lbs (12.7 kg) including packaging |
| Box Dimensions | Approx. 27" x 17" x 17" |
| Battery Content | None (No lithium batteries) |
The Volumetric Weight Warning
Keep in mind that the Tundra 45 is a bulky item. Even though it weighs about 28 lbs when boxed, its physical size means it may be subject to volumetric weight charges. This happens when the volume of the box takes up significant space on the aircraft. Always check the final dimensions with your merchant to accurately estimate shipping cost variables.
Avoiding order cancellations with BuyForMe
One of the biggest hurdles for Hong Kong shoppers is the dreaded 'Order Cancelled' email. Many top-tier US brands and retailers have strict fraud prevention filters that automatically decline orders made with international credit cards or those using a known forwarding address. This is especially true for high-demand limited releases like the Solar Flare series.
To bypass this, you can utilize the BuyForMe service. This proxy shopping solution involves a professional US-based shopper purchasing the item on your behalf using a local US credit card and a residential-billing profile. This is the safest way to guarantee your limited edition cooler actually leaves the warehouse rather than being flagged and refunded. Managing import details for Hong Kong deliveries
Hong Kong remains one of the most friendly ports for international shipping. Generally, you do not have to worry about a heavy import tax on consumer goods like coolers. However, it is always wise to stay updated on import duties and general customs tax regulations for 2026 to ensure no administrative changes affect your delivery.
Additionally, while a cooler is a safe item to ship, you should always cross-reference your entire cart with the list of prohibited items. Sending restricted goods alongside your cooler could lead to your entire shipment being held by shipping rules enforcement at the border.
